What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for Hewitt's climate?
Hewitt's 115 mph ultimate wind speed zone requires shingles with ASTM D7158 Class H wind resistance and proper mechanical attachment. Class 4 impact-resistant shingles withstand 2-inch hail strikes common during April-June supercell seasons without granule loss that leads to premature aging. These shingles maintain their waterproofing integrity after impact events, preventing the moisture intrusion that causes most insurance claims. The initial investment in impact-resistant materials pays dividends through reduced maintenance and insurance costs over the roof's lifespan.
Can improper roof ventilation really cause mold problems?
Standard 6/12 gable roofs require balanced intake and exhaust ventilation per 2021 IRC with Texas amendments to prevent attic condensation. Inadequate ventilation creates temperature differentials that lead to moisture accumulation on roof decking underside. This trapped moisture promotes mold growth on OSB sheathing and compromises insulation R-values. Properly sized ridge and soffit vents maintain consistent attic temperatures year-round, protecting both the roof structure and indoor air quality from moisture-related damage.
What are the current code requirements for roof installations in Hewitt?
The City of Hewitt Building Inspections Department enforces 2021 IRC with Texas 2024 amendments, requiring specific ice and water shield applications in eaves and valleys.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ation mandates proper flashing integration at roof-to-wall intersections and penetrations. Current codes specify minimum fastener patterns for OSB decking attachment and require drip edge installation on all eaves and rakes. These requirements ensure roofs withstand Hewitt's high wind and hail exposure while maintaining proper water-shedding characteristics throughout their service life.
Why are homeowner insurance premiums increasing so dramatically in Hewitt?
Texas Department of Insurance data shows a 28% premium trend increase driven by severe weather claims. Upgrading to a FORTIFIED Home certified roof provides documented wind resistance that insurers reward with premium reductions. The certification requires enhanced attachment methods and impact-resistant materials that reduce claim frequency. Homeowners with FORTIFIED roofs typically see 5-15% premium savings while improving their home's resilience against Central Texas storms.
How do modern roof inspections differ from traditional methods?
AI-enhanced drone radiometric thermal imaging detects sub-surface moisture in architectural shingles that visual inspections miss. The technology identifies heat signatures indicating trapped moisture within shingle layers or decking before visible water stains appear on ceilings. This non-invasive method provides precise moisture mapping without disturbing roof materials. Traditional walk-over inspections only identify surface-level issues, while thermal imaging reveals developing problems that could compromise the roof structure over time.

Should I consider solar shingles instead of traditional roofing materials?
Traditional architectural shingles offer proven performance with straightforward installation, while solar shingles provide energy generation with 30% federal tax credits and Oncor/TXU net billing programs. Solar shingles integrate photovoltaic cells into the roofing surface but require specialized installation and have higher initial costs. In 2026 energy markets, the decision balances upfront investment against long-term energy savings, with traditional shingles remaining the cost-effective choice for homeowners prioritizing storm resilience over energy generation.
My Hewitt home's roof is about 34 years old - should I be concerned about its condition?
Roofs built around 1992 in Hewitt City Center have architectural asphalt shingles on 7/16-inch OSB decking that have endured thousands of UV and moisture cycles. The thermal expansion and contraction of asphalt shingles over decades causes granule loss, cracking, and brittleness. OSB decking exposed to repeated moisture intrusion can experience edge swell and fastener pull-through. At 34 years, these materials have exceeded their typical service life and require professional assessment for replacement.
